Valeriy Chaly on the Budapest Memorandum. Ukraine had been trying to activate the guarantees of the Budapest Memorandum since as early as 2009 — there were official letters, responses from the U.S., the U.K., Russia, as well as the involvement of China and France. All parties, except Russia, confirmed the guarantees against a nuclear strike — guarantees that Russia later betrayed. In 2014, an attempt was made to resume consultations in Geneva, but the guarantor states did not agree to continue
